Understanding Pain Relief Drugs

Pain relief drugs can be broadly categorized into three main classes: Non-opioid analgesics, Opioid analgesics, and Adjuvant analgesics. Each class serves unique purposes and has differing safety profiles and efficacy levels.

Non-Opioid Analgesics

Non-opioid analgesics are typically the very first line of defense for mild to moderate pain. They include:

  1. Acetaminophen (Tylenol): Effective for headaches, muscle pains, and fevers, acetaminophen is usually safe when taken as directed. It is essential to avoid going beyond the suggested dosage, as high intake can lead to liver damage.

  2. Nonsteroidal Anti-Inflammatory Drugs (NSAIDs): This class consists of medications like ibuprofen (Advil, Motrin) and naproxen (Aleve). NSAIDs alleviate Pain Relief Treatments by decreasing swelling. They work for conditions such as arthritis and menstrual pain however can lead to gastrointestinal issues with long-term use.

Opioid Analgesics

Opioids are powerful pain relievers frequently used for moderate to serious pain, particularly post-surgery or during cancer treatment. While efficient, they bring a danger of addiction and other side impacts.

  1. Morphine: A well-known opioid, morphine works for short-term severe pain but can cause tolerance and dependence.

  2. Oxycodone: Available in immediate-release and extended-release formulations, oxycodone is used for moderate to severe pain but postures a significant danger for abuse.

  3. Fentanyl: This artificial opioid is extremely powerful and is utilized in patches for persistent pain management or during surgical treatments. It is vital to use this medication very carefully due to its high potential for overdose.

Adjuvant Analgesics

Adjuvant analgesics include drugs mainly utilized for conditions other than pain but that have actually revealed effectiveness in alleviating pain, particularly neuropathic pain.

  1. Gabapentin: Commonly utilized for neuropathic pain and seizures, gabapentin can assist ease burning or shooting pain related to nerve damage.

  2. Amitriptyline: Originally an antidepressant, amitriptyline has been discovered efficient for persistent pain conditions, consisting of migraines and fibromyalgia.

Choosing the Right Pain Relief Drug

When picking a pain relief drug, numerous factors need to be thought about:

  • Type of Pain: Identify whether the pain is intense or chronic, and what type (muscular, neuropathic, etc).
  • Patient History: Prior history of substance abuse, allergies, and existing medical conditions can impact choices.
  • Effectiveness vs. Safety: Weigh the benefits versus potential side impacts and the risk of dependency.
